Transaction 64a341e61799cb7d929d7940dc930c8a3bf614d97f431bd3784d9fa2246e26c0
1 Input
2 Outputs
- 64a341e61799cb7d929d7940dc930c8a3bf614d97f431bd3784d9fa2246e26c0:0
- 64a341e61799cb7d929d7940dc930c8a3bf614d97f431bd3784d9fa2246e26c0:1
value 374703
address 18o25WmH5To5XLijZC9eQ6PCmNbnoYXJSN
value 467498
address 3DBWgUbye152nFKikChTMDyxTKgpS7L4sw